Отчет
По лабораторной работе №3
По Архитектуре компьютерных систем
Тема: Работа счётчиков
Порядковый номер по списку: 15
Номер варианта: 5
Выполнил ст. гр. 624 Карпов Алексей Геннадьевич
Дата сдачи:
Подпись. Дата
Счетчики со сквозным переносом
В этих счетчиках каждый последующий триггер –го разряда запускается от информационных выходов предыдущего триггера –го разряда, а счетный сигнал поступает на вход триггера первого разряда. Функциональная схема счетчика по модулю 16, составленного из четырех JK – триггеров, показана на рис. 1, а.
Каждый JK – триггер работает в режиме переключения . Пусть в начальный момент состояние выходов счетчика соответствует двоичному числу 0000. При поступлении тактового импульса 1 на синхронизирующий вход () триггера младшего разряда Т1 этот триггер переключается (при прохождении среза импульса). На выходе счетчика появится двоичное число 0001. Тактовый импульс 2 возвращает триггер Т1 в исходное состояние (), что в свою очередь приводит к переключению триггера Т2 в состояние 1 (). На выходе счетчика появится число 0010. Счет продолжается – срез сигнала на выходе каждого триггера запускает следующий триггер. Изменение состояний триггеров происходит последовательно («насквозь»), распространяясь по цепочке. Как видно из временной диаграммы (рис. 1, б), триггер Т2 переключается в два раза реже триггера Т1. Вообще каждый более старший разряд «переключается» в два раза реже предыдущего, следовательно, счетчик можно использовать в качестве делителя частоты. Счетчик, функциональная схема которого показана на рис. 4.1, а, можно назвать не только счетчиком со сквозным переносом, но и счетчиком по модулю 16, 4-разрядным суммирующим счетчиком или асинхронным счетчиком. Определение «асинхронный» говорит о том, что запуск триггеров в счетчике осуществляется не в одно и то же время. Название «счетчик по модулю 16» отражает число различных состояний, «проходимых» счетчиком за один полный цикл счета. Определение «4-разрядный суммирующий» указывает число двоичных разрядов на выходе счетчика, каждое последующее состояние которого (в приделах цикла счета) больше предыдущего.
Недостаток асинхронного счетчика заключается в том, что он имеет зависимость длительности переходного процесса от его разрядности, такая задержка может привести к искажению информации в счетчике.
Рис. 1.
а – составленный их четырех JK – триггеров;
б – его временные диаграммы